It’s hard to believe Renée Zellweger could go unnoticed. But the 55-year-old recently revealed in Vogue that she went undercover — and undiscovered — as she prepped for the first Bridget Jones movie in 2001.

The Oscar winner revealed she got into character as a PR assistant by spending “a month or two” working incognito at the U.K. publishing company Picador. Things got awkward when Renée was tasked with gathering clips about the much-anticipated movie. “I started having to clip these articles about this ‘crap American actor’ who was set to play Bridget Jones,” the beloved character from the Helen Fielding books, she recalled.

Even a coworker reading Anna Quindlen’s One True Thing, featuring a pic of Renée on the cover (she starred in the movie), failed to make the connection. After gaining weight for the role, the actress guessed it was her “chubby cheeks” that kept her ID secret!
